The Benefits Of Using An Ecg Patient Simulator

Electrocardiograms, or ECGs, are a key diagnostic tool used by medical professionals to analyze heart function. An ECG patient simulator is a device that mimics the electrical signals that a real patient’s heart sends.

It can be used to train medical personnel or to test and calibrate ECG machines. Using an Affordable ECG patient simulator to train medical professionals has a number of advantages over traditional methods. 

Because the simulator can be programmed with a variety of different cardiac waveforms, medical personnel can practice with a wide range of ECG patterns, allowing them to become familiar with the different readings and how to interpret them. 

This can be done quickly and conveniently, as opposed to having to wait for a real patient to come in for an ECG. The simulator can also be used to test and calibrate ECG machines. This ensures that the machine is accurately measuring the electrical signals from a patient’s heart. 

Without regular calibration, the readings from the machine can become unreliable and inaccurate, which could lead to an incorrect diagnosis. Using an ECG patient simulator to calibrate the machine helps to ensure that the readings are accurate.

What Is Heart Rate Variability?

Heart rate variability (HRV) is a measure of the variability of heartbeats over time. HRV has been found to be associated with better overall health and has been shown to be an important predictor of cardiovascular disease.
